What Are Those Stars in Your Logo?
Those stars are the "Southern Cross" constellation which is prominent in the night sky in the southern hemisphere. It is not only featured in our logo, but it also appears on the flags of five nations: New Zealand, Australia, Brazil, Samoa and Papua New Guinea

How much money can I really save compared to the USA?
Most of our clients save between 5% and 70%, excluding travel costs. Here are some typical examples: Breast Augmentation: $8,000–$12,000 in the US vs $3,500–$6,000 with us
Knee Replacement: $40,000–$60,000+ in the US vs $12,000–$18,000 with us
Brazilian Butt Lift (BBL): $8,000–$15,000 in the US vs $4,000–$7,000 with us

How long do I need to stay in São Paulo?
We recommend you follow the recommendations of your surgeon, hospital or clinic on recovery time before air travel. Recovery durations depend on the procedure. Typical stays are: Breast Augmentation / BBL: 7–10 days, Tummy Tuck / Mommy Makeover: 10–14 days, Knee Replacement: 14–21 days

Do I need a visa to come to Brazil for surgery?
Most citizens of the United States, Canada, United Kingdom, and European Union can enter Brazil visa-free for stays up to 90 days. We will provide clear guidance and assist with any required documentation.
